One Direction’s Liam Payne Jumped From Hotel Balcony, Argentina Police Say
A tragic update in the recent death of One Direction star Liam Payne claims the 31-year-old died by suicide.
An Argentina police official reportedly told the Associated Press that Liam Payne appears to have “jumped from the balcony of his room,” causing his own death on October 16th.

Reportedly, a preliminary autopsy issued by government officials revealed that the third-story fall resulted in multiple injuries including “internal and external hemorrhage.” It’s noted that the toxicology report is still pending, and the investigation is still ongoing.
Hotel workers at the Buenos Aires hotel where Liam Payne was staying reportedly frantically called the police in the moments leading up to his passing, reporting that one of their guests was “overwhelmed” by drugs and alcohol. Allegedly, they also claimed that they hadn’t been able to enter his room for several days.
While it’s still unclear what was happening in the room prior to his passing, photos of the scene showed a destroyed television, as well as broken debris spread across the floor.
